About Laurentian Elementary
Laurentian Elementary operates as a reasonably sized K-5 school in EVELETH, Minnesota, overseen by Rock Ridge Public Schools. Current enrollment sits at 488 students spanning grades pre-K through 6. That puts it 42% larger than the typical public school in Minnesota, which averages around 344 students.
Rock Ridge Public Schools runs 5 schools in total, collectively educating 2,288 students. Laurentian Elementary is one of those campuses.
Looking at the student body, Laurentian Elementary reports that 85% of students identify as White, making the school strongly White-majority. The remainder is composed of 7% multiracial, 3% Hispanic.
Looking at school resources, The school lists 34 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 14.5: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 13.7:1, putting Laurentian Elementary higher than the state norm the norm. About 42%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y.
With demographic context factored in, Laurentian Elementary t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 42.4%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 54.9%.
Zooming out to the county, census data for St. Louis County shows median household earnings sit near $70,069, about 34%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 7%. In all, St. Louis County runs 100 public schools (combined enrollment of about 23,921 students), of which Laurentian Elementary is one.
Nearest neighbor: Rock Ridge High School ALP, around 0.3 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Laurentian Elementary.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Laurentian Elementary at 1st of 4; the average score across the group is 33.0%.
The school occupies a rural site.
